Patent attributes
A packet loop runs between two participating endpoint network devices, and in particular runs in the respective data planes of the endpoint devices. A probe packet is provided to the data plane of an initiating device and is forwarded to the other device to initiate the packet loop. The source and destination addresses in the probe packet are set equal to a common address. Based on the common address, entries in the respective forwarding tables of the endpoint devices are established to point to each other so that the probe packet is forwarded back and forth between the two devices thus sustaining the packet loop. A broken loop indicates a forwarding path failure at which time corrective action to be taken.